i have a 94 f350 that came stock with a turbo, the flange broke and it was taken off. i got the truck after the fact and do not know what the mpg's were (15.33 mpg now), will my gpm improve if i put a stock turbo back on.

Possibly...if you use the extra power it will draw your fuel mileage down, if you drive it the same as you do now, you'll get the same or better fuel economy along with lower emissions, better power, and just a more driveable, modern feeling truck.
